I totally agree with Ericachristina and Jessiebanana, these "fairy knots" (should be called "demon knots!" ) need to be snipped off asap. When I was younger I had no idea what they were and I left them on. Well, after a few months most of my hair had them and it had turned into tangle city! I had to cut a lot of hair off at that point. Now, I do a "search and destroy" on these knots at least once a month. There's no way to ever "untie" them, so unfortunately cutting them off is the only method.
